Abstract :
We initiated a study aimed to evaluate the impact of a rotation in geriatrics during the internship (Preregistration Year-PY). A total of 46 young doctors who completed a monthʹs rotation in geriatrics during the 5 year period 1993–1997 were located and sent a mail questionnaire. It included queries on how they appreciate the contribution of the rotation on their training. A total of 36 doctors (78%) responded, 94% mentioned they learned new skills and ranked them as highly important, and 91% affirmed that the experience in the geriatric ward contributed to a more positive attitude toward elderly patients. A total of 86% stated they would recommend young graduates to elect a geriatric rotation, 56% believe it should be included as an obligatory rotation during the PY. Based on this survey we concluded that a monthʹs rotation in geriatrics is an important contribution to young graduates’ medical education before entering practice. In view of the increasing number of elderly patients in most medical fields such experience should be fostered.
